The Unexpected Turnaround in the Game

In the ever-evolving sphere of South African football, an interesting and unexpected plot is unfolding. A recent disclosure hints that [Stellenbosch FC](https://capetown.today/the-dispute-between-ernie-els-and-pga-tour-commissioner-jay-monahan/), fondly referred to as Stellies, is on the brink of a triumph over [Kaizer Chiefs](https://capetown.today/kaizer-chiefs-ascend-in-mtn8-quarter-final-showdown-against-cape-town-city-fc/), a dominant force in South African football, in securing a much sought-after player.

The player at the epicentre of this sporting saga is Sanele Barns, an impressive left-sided player hailing from Richard’s Bay. With a distinct set of skills and undeniable prowess, Barns was rumoured to be a potential asset for the Kaizer Chiefs. His playing style aligns seamlessly with that of the Amakhosi, as the Chiefs are familiarly known, making him a highly desirable recruit for the team.

Contrary to expectations, rumour has it that Barns is inclining towards Stellenbosch FC. The team from Cape side, who have often seen their players lured away by the Kaizer Chiefs, might just be on the cusp of a quiet victory. If they are successful in contracting Barns for their team, it might feel like a just retribution.

The Battle for Barns’ Signature

The Kaizer Chiefs, however, are unlikely to quietly accept defeat. While they are powerless to overturn a pre-contract, they will inevitably have to play the waiting game. A source close to the situation revealed, “Stellenbosch FC have reached an agreement with Barns, set to take effect from July.” The long-term pact will be officially sealed once Barns commences his training with Stellies during the off-season.

This development is regarded as a significant career leap for Barns. “Rejecting the offer and the transfer was not an option,” the informant added, emphasising the career advancement this move promises for him.

On the other hand, Kaizer Chiefs showed a certain lack of urgency when it came to securing Barns. Despite showing interest initially at the start of the season, and again in January, they did not expedite the process. This delay provided Stellenbosch an opportunity to swoop in, offering Barns a pre-contract too attractive to decline.

Additionally, Stellenbosch’s determination and quick action to sign Barns appear to have tilted the balance in their favour. The odds seem to be stacked in favour of Barns joining Stellenbosch at the close of the ongoing season.

During his stint with his present club, Richard’s Bay, Barns has already showcased his expertise in the 19 games he has played, scoring three goals and assisting in five. This notable performance further elevates his value as a player, making him a highly sought-after player for any football club.
